I can chart my walking but started at the gym today. I was there for 70 min doing 20 min. of walking. I did all the upper & lower machines 3x each, 15 reps with according weights. On myfittness pal, I am not sure how to record it. When I put in upper arm extension, it can't find anything. I hope someone can help me. I just lost 15 lbs in 8 weeks. Thanks.

Under cardio - search "Strength Training" - log the time you did. Realize that strength training is really hard to calculate calories for and that number of calories is likely completely inaccurate. Eat a portion of those calories back.1
